Spectrum Awards shortlists

I tweeted the winners last night, but I should post the Gaylactic Spectrum Awards shortlists, too, which were announced last night here at Gaylaxicon. Unfortunately, I didn't write down the "other works" shortlist, so keep checking the official site for that when it's posted.

Best Novel

Winner: Wicked Gentlemen by Ginn Hale

Best Short Fiction

Winner: "Ever So Much More Than Twenty" by Joshua Lewis (So Fey)

Unfortunately, the original Haworth Press edition of the wonderful anthology So Fey is no longer available, but Lethe Press Prime Books will be reprinting it soon (thanks to [info]mroctober for correction).

I was one of the judges in the short fiction category this year, so I can attest that those are all excellent stories.
